Ram Charan Stardom Debate: Industry Discusses His Fan Base and Aura Growth

Ram Charan stands as one of the leading stars in Indian cinema today, known for his steady rise built on hard work, discipline, and a strong professional approach. Unlike many of his contemporaries, he has largely maintained a low-profile public image with minimal controversy, earning respect both within the industry and among audiences.
Despite his consistent success, comparisons are often drawn between Ram Charan and other top stars like Allu Arjun, Prabhas, Mahesh Babu, and Jr NTR, particularly in terms of mass appeal and on-screen aura. While Charan enjoys a solid fan base, some observers feel he is still in the process of developing a more distinct larger-than-life identity that fuels intense fan-driven momentum.
There is also a narrative from sections of the Mega camp suggesting that negative commentary around his film “Peddi” is being deliberately amplified by critics. However, industry perception indicates that established stars typically counter such narratives through strong box office impact and overwhelming audience support.
Although Ram Charan does command significant goodwill, the level of fan frenzy around him is considered comparatively less visible than that of some of his peers. Strengthening fan engagement and refining his public presence could further enhance his stardom in the evolving landscape of Indian cinema.
